[ios] SwiftUI 구성 요소

SwiftUI는 iOS 및 macOS 응용 프로그램을 만들 수 있는 혁신적인 프레임워크입니다. SwiftUI를 사용하면 사용자 인터페이스 요소를 만들고 구성하는 데 매우 간단하고 직관적인 방법으로 앱을 디자인할 수 있습니다. 이 글에서는 SwiftUI에서 사용할 수 있는 일부 주요 구성 요소에 대해 알아보겠습니다.

1. Text

Text 구성 요소는 화면에 텍스트를 표시하는 데 사용됩니다. 다음은 간단한 예제입니다.

Text("Hello, SwiftUI!")

2. Image

Image 구성 요소는 이미지를 표시하는 데 사용됩니다. 다음과 같이 사용할 수 있습니다.

Image("exampleImage")
    .resizable()
    .aspectRatio(contentMode: .fit)

3. Button

Button 구성 요소는 특정 동작을 수행하는 데 사용됩니다. 다음은 버튼을 사용한 예제입니다.

Button(action: {
    // 버튼을 누를 때 수행할 동작
}) {
    Text("Click me")
}

4. VStack 및 HStack

VStackHStack은 수직 및 수평으로 뷰를 배열하는 데 사용됩니다.

VStack {
    Text("First")
    Text("Second")
}

HStack {
    Text("Left")
    Text("Right")
}

5. List

List 구성 요소는 목록을 표시하는 데 사용됩니다.

List {
    Text("Item 1")
    Text("Item 2")
}

위에서 소개한 구성 요소들은 SwiftUI에서 사용할 수 있는 일부 기본적인 것들일 뿐이며, SwiftUI는 다양한 다른 구성 요소들을 제공합니다. SwiftUI를 사용하면 이러한 구성 요소들을 조합하여 매우 유연하고 효과적으로 사용자 인터페이스를 구축할 수 있습니다.

더 많은 정보와 예제는 Apple의 공식 문서를 참고하시기 바랍니다.